Dead Coin Battery

A dead battery for the coin is one of the most common reasons for the keys for the seat leon car key replacement to stop working. The key fob is powered by a small button-cell battery. Replace it with a new battery that has the same size, voltage, and specifications as the original. If you're replacing the battery, be sure to remove all metal retaining clips from the back of the key fob. Also, make sure that the contact points are clean and free of corrosion.

If the key fob was exposed to water, such as rain or soapy water, it's recommended that you remove the battery and clean the electronic chip with alcohol isopropyl or an electronic cleaner prior to installing the new battery. The chip is sensitive to moisture and could be permanently damaged. If the key fob doesn't work after replacing the battery it may be necessary for you to replace the key fob.

Faulty Receiver Module

If your key fob has stopped working after replacing the battery but it did not help, or it suddenly stopped working out of the blue it is possible that your receiver module could have developed an issue. The receiver module receives the radio frequency signals from your remote keyfob and converts them into electrical commands which are then acted upon by other modules within the car.

If the receiver module is defective it will not take any commands from your remote key fob. In this case, a dealer will need to reprogramme the key fob and install an entirely new receiver.
